    "Federal authorities announced criminal charges on Thursday against the former chairman of Dean Foods and a high-rolling sports gambler with ties to prominent athletes and corporate executives, a surprising escalation of a long-running insider-trading investigation.

    William T. Walters, often considered the most successful sports bettor in the country, was arrested by the FBI in Las Vegas on Wednesday. Thomas C. Davis, the former chairman of Dean Foods who stepped down last year after being suspected of leaking insider tips to Walters, also faces charges."


    William “Billy” Walters walks out of the federal court house Thursday, May 19, 2016, in Las Vegas. The Securities and Exchange Commission and U.S. Attorney Preet Bharara announced an indictment against him and others.

    "Walters’ case bridges the world of sports and finance. In the course of the investigation, federal authorities examined trades not just by Walters, but by some of his friends, including the golfer Phil Mickelson.

    Mickelson, a three-time winner of the Masters golf tournament and one of the country’s highest-earning athletes, has not been accused of wrongdoing. Nor is there any indication that he will be charged.

    But on at least two occasions, the FBI contacted Mickelson, partly to seek his cooperation against Walters, people briefed on the investigation have previously said. Once, agents approached him on a golf course.

    The scrutiny of both men — and Davis — centered on trading in shares of Dean Foods, the nation’s largest milk processor, around the time it was planning to spin off a subsidiary, in 2012.

    The authorities questioned whether the tip about the spinoff came from a board member at the company who knew Walters, who then shared the information with Mickelson, the people briefed on the investigations previously said."

    Another article on Walters:
    "Walters’s insider stock wagers generated approximately $32 million in profits and avoided $11 million in losses. He was such an active investor, and his plays were so profitable, that “on certain trading days, Walters’s purchases or sales based on Inside Information amounted to more than 30 percent of the total daily trading volume in Dean Foods stock,” according to the charging document."
